Open MPI logo

Open MPI User's Mailing List Archives

  |   Home   |   Support   |   FAQ   |   all Open MPI User's mailing list

Subject: [OMPI users] is OpenMPI 1.4 thread-safe?
From: Riccardo Murri (riccardo.murri_at_[hidden])
Date: 2010-06-30 17:28:30


Hello,

The FAQ states: "Support for MPI_THREAD_MULTIPLE [...] has been
designed into Open MPI from its first planning meetings. Support for
MPI_THREAD_MULTIPLE is included in the first version of Open MPI, but
it is only lightly tested and likely still has some bugs."

The man page of "mpirun" from v1.4.3a1r23323 in addition says "Open
MPI is, currently, neither thread-safe nor async-signal-safe" (section
"Process Termination / Signal Handling").

Are these statements up-to-date? What is the status of
MPI_THREAD_MULTIPLE in OMPI 1.4?

Thanks in advance for any info!

Cheers,
Riccardo